Option Bonds definition

Option Bonds means Current Interest Bonds, which may be either Serial or Term Bonds, which by their terms may be tendered by and at the option of the Owner for purchase prior to the stated maturity thereof.
Option Bonds means Bonds which by their terms may be tendered by and at the option of the owner whereof for purchase or payment by the Authority prior to the stated maturity thereof, or the maturities of which may be extended by and at the option of the owner thereof.
Option Bonds means Secured Bonds which by their terms may be tendered by and at the option of the owner thereof for purchase or payment by the City prior to the stated maturity thereof.
